I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Maven Java Discussion :

[Maven2]Assembly lié à une phase


Sujet :

Maven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re émérite
    Inscrit en
    Mars 2006
    Messages
    848
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ations forums :
    Inscription : Mars 2006
    Messages : 848
    Par défaut [Maven2]Assembly lié à une phase
    Bonjour,

    j'ai un assembly que je dois lier à une phase, mais quand je le fais, le projet ne se construit plus.
    Avant que je ne le lie, la commande 'mvn install assembly:assembly' fonctionnait, mais maintenant, je dois obtenir le même résultat avec la commande 'mvn install'.

    Voici l'extrait de mon pom :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    <plugin>
      <artifactId>maven-assembly-plugin</artifactId>
      <inherited>false</inherited>
      <executions>
        <execution>
          <phase>package</phase>
          <configuration>
            <descriptors>
    	  <descriptor>src/main/assemble/descriptor.xml</descriptor>
            </descriptors>
          </configuration>
        </execution>
      </executions>
    </plugin>
    et il me donne comme erreur :
    org.apache.maven.BuildFailureException: No assembly descriptors found.
    Comment dois-je faire?


    d'avance merci.

  2. #2
    Membre éclairé Avatar de DanielW33
    Profil pro
    Inscrit en
    Mai 2006
    Messages
    327
    Détails du profil
    Informations personnelles :
    Localisation : France, Gironde (Aquitaine)

    Informations forums :
    Inscription : Mai 2006
    Messages : 327
    Par défaut
    Citation Envoyé par Deaf
    <descriptors>
    <descriptor>src/main/assemble/descriptor.xml</descriptor>
    </descriptors>
    renome ton fichier "descriptor.xml" en "assembly.xml"

  3. #3
    Membre émérite
    Inscrit en
    Mars 2006
    Messages
    848
    Détails du profil
    Informations personnelles :
    Âge : 41

    Informations forums :
    Inscription : Mars 2006
    Messages : 848
    Par défaut
    Nom, je ne pense pas, dans la mesure où ça fonctionnait très bien avant avec ce nom-là.

    Un autre idée?

  4. #4
    Membre confirmé
    Profil pro
    Inscrit en
    Février 2007
    Messages
    75
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Février 2007
    Messages : 75
    Par défaut
    Essaye toujours...

    Une idée :
    effectue la commande mvn help:effective-pom et regarde après la ligne :
    <descriptors>
    <descriptor>src/main/assemble/descriptor.xml</descriptor>
    </descriptors>

    Et regarde que le chemin relatif est toujours identique. J'ai déjà eu le cas qu'il soit modifié par Maven.

Discussions similaires

  1. Réponses: 7
    Dernier message: 18/07/2007, 10h07
  2. Réponses: 4
    Dernier message: 28/06/2007, 11h01
  3. Réponses: 1
    Dernier message: 20/03/2007, 10h34
  4. [Maven2] Cycle de Vie - Phases et Goals
    Par Palmer dans le forum Maven
    Réponses: 4
    Dernier message: 05/03/2007, 22h34
  5. Utilisation d'une phase prototypage dans un projet info
    Par Kiki31 dans le forum Langages de programmation
    Réponses: 5
    Dernier message: 28/07/2005, 20h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o